Abstract

New low modulus β-type titanium alloys for biomedical applications are still currently being developed. Strong and enduring β-type titanium alloy with a low Young's modulus are being investigated. A low modulus has been proved to be effective in inhibiting bone atrophy, leading to good bone remodeling in a bone fracture model in the rabbit tibia. Very recently β-type titanium alloys with a self-tunable modulus have been proposed for the construction of removable implants. Nickel-free low modulus β-type titanium alloys showing shape memory and super elastic behavior are also currently being developed. Nickel-free stainless steel and cobalt-chromium alloys for biomedical applications are receiving attention as well. Newly developed zirconium-based alloys for biomedical applications are proving very interesting. Magnesium-based or iron-based biodegradable biomaterials are under development. Further, tantalum, and niobium and its alloys are being investigated for biomedical applications. The development of new metallic alloys for biomedical applications is described in this paper.

摘要

新型医用低模量β型钛合金仍在研发中。目前正在研究具有高强度和耐久性的低模量β型钛合金。研究表明,低模量可有效抑制骨萎缩,促进兔胫骨骨折模型中的骨重塑。最近,具有自调节模量的β型钛合金已被提议用于可移动植入物的构建。具有形状记忆和超弹性的无镍低模量β型钛合金也在开发中。无镍不锈钢和用于生物医学应用的钴铬合金也受到关注。新型医用锆基合金也非常有趣。用于生物医学应用的镁基或铁基可生物降解生物材料正在开发中。此外,钽、铌及其合金也在生物医学应用方面得到了研究。本文介绍了用于生物医学应用的新型金属合金的开发。
